Keiko Fujimori Leads Peru’s Presidential Polls a Week Before Election

LIMA, April 5 (Reuters) – Right-wing candidate Keiko ⁠Fujimori ⁠holds first place in ⁠the polls one week before Peru’s presidential election, according ​to three polls released on Sunday.

Since none of a record 35 presidential ‌candidates are expected to win ‌more than 50% of the vote, a runoff election is ⁠expected to ⁠take place on June 7.
